Devotional Reading: But the person who is joined to the Lord is one spirit with him. 1 Corinthians 6:17NLT
On the day you received Jesus into your life, the biggest miracle that could ever happen to any man on earth happened to you. The Spirit of God merged with your spirit for regeneration, and you became a child of God. God’s word says in 1 Corinthians 6:17NIV that “whoever is united with the Lord is one with him in spirit.” According to John 4:24, God is a spirit being. You are also a spirit being. Your being a child of God means your spirit has been united with the spirit of God. They are now one. You are one with the Lord. The implication of anyone being united to another person simply means no knowledge is hidden about either party to the other party. In other words, your born again spirit automatically knows everything in the spirit (mind) of God.
God communicates directly without any hindrance whatsoever to your spirit. Your spirit has full knowledge of God’s will. However, even though you are a spirit being, you also have a mind. 1 Thessalonians 5:23. Your mind (soul) is like an interface between your spirit and body. On the day of salvation, it was your spirit that God saved and became one with the Lord. Your mind didn’t get saved that day. Your mind doesn’t yet know all your spirit knows about God and His will for you.
Therefore, you have a constant duty to continually renew your mind with the truth of God’s word. Romans 12:2. The more you renew your mind with God’s word, the easier it becomes for you to recognize the will of God, which is good, pleasing, and perfect.
Hearing God for a child of God is the process of downloading from your spirit to your mind what the Lord has dropped there. Your spirit knows, but your mind doesn’t fully know as your spirit does. Until your mind begins to pick directions from your spirit, you will find it difficult to hear God. Little wonder that God’s word says in proverbs 4:23NIV that “Above all else, guard your heart (mind, understanding), for everything you do flows from it.”
In corroboration with yesterday’s devotion, different ways in which your mind downloads and pick signals from your spirit, which is regarded as hearing from God, include: following your conscience, obeying those little nudging and impressions that comes upon your heart, having peace or not having peace concerning taking a step, and just having a knowing that this is God without being even able to explain how you know it’s God. You know that you know that you know that you know. Quite interesting.
And like it was said yesterday, one litmus test to discern whether you are mishearing God is that whatsoever you perceive as God’s voice or direction will never contradict the revelation of God as seen in Christ Jesus in the written word of God (The Holy Bible).
